Modern Slavery & Human Trafficking

Truth Technologies has a zero-tolerance policy toward modern slavery, human trafficking, forced labour, and child labour in any form. We are committed to ensuring that neither we nor any person acting on our behalf engages in, supports, or condones any such practice in our operations or supply chain.

Our commitments include:

  • We do not engage in, support, or tolerate any form of modern slavery or human trafficking
  • We expect all vendors, suppliers, and business partners to uphold equivalent standards and comply with all applicable laws
  • Our employment practices are designed to respect the dignity, rights, and fair treatment of all workers
  • We conduct appropriate due diligence on our supplier and vendor relationships
  • We provide accessible reporting channels for employees and third parties to raise concerns relating to modern slavery without fear of retaliation

If you become aware of any suspected instance of modern slavery or human trafficking in connection with Truth Technologies or any person acting on our behalf, please report it immediately using the contact details set out below.

Whistleblowing & Speak Up Policy

Truth Technologies is committed to the highest standards of ethical conduct and corporate governance. We actively encourage employees, contractors, and business partners to speak up when they become aware of conduct that may be unlawful, unethical, or contrary to our policies and values. We are committed to a culture where concerns can be raised freely, safely, and without fear of retaliation.

Concerns that should be reported include, but are not limited to:

  • Fraud, financial misconduct, or misrepresentation of any kind
  • Bribery, corruption, or undisclosed conflicts of interest
  • Breaches of data protection, privacy laws, or confidentiality obligations
  • Violations of applicable law or company policy
  • Health, safety, or worker welfare concerns
  • Modern slavery, human rights violations, or unethical supply chain practices

Truth Technologies strictly prohibits any form of retaliation against any person who raises a concern in good faith. All reports are treated seriously, investigated promptly, and handled with appropriate confidentiality. Anonymous reporting is available where permitted by applicable law.

Anti-Bribery & Anti-Corruption

Truth Technologies is committed to conducting all of its business honestly and ethically. We comply with all applicable anti-bribery and anti-corruption laws, including the US Foreign Corrupt Practices Act (FCPA) and, where applicable, the UK Bribery Act 2010. We maintain robust internal controls and a culture of transparency and accountability.

Our standards require the following:

  • No employee or person associated with Truth Technologies may offer, give, request, or accept a bribe in any form, whether involving cash, gifts, hospitality, or any other benefit
  • Gifts, hospitality, and business expenses must be reasonable, proportionate, transparent, and properly recorded in our financial records
  • We conduct appropriate due diligence on third parties, agents, and intermediaries acting on our behalf
  • All financial records accurately and completely reflect all transactions; no off-book accounts or funds are maintained or permitted
  • Facilitation payments are prohibited regardless of local custom or practice
  • Violations of this policy may result in immediate termination of engagement and referral to law enforcement or regulatory authorities
